More Heat
Brutal temperatures and heat indices got a relatively late start
this year, but have entrenched themselves as a staple for the last
three weeks or so.
Today, heat indices approaching 120 F have occurred at a few locations
in southeast Oklahoma. Air temperatures above 100 F are fairly
commonplace in south-central and southeast Oklahoma today.
Rain "Footprint" Visible
The after-effects of heavy overnight rains over a limited area within
Oklahoma are visible in this afternoon's weather conditions. Erick,
which observed more than two inches of rainfall last night, is reporting
a 3:00 pm temperature and dew point of 87 F and 72 F, respectively.
About fifty miles away, the Altus Mesonet station, which observed zero
rainfall last night, is reporting 98 F over 64 F.
